Orange - text mining In-Person

We know that programming can be a barrier for many who are interested in text and data mining. Therefore, we are hosting a course on the program Orange.

Orange is a tool for text and data mining, and the great thing about Orange is that you can use it without needing to know how to program. We call this type of program ‘no-code’ software.

The Orange course is recommended if you want to understand how data, such as digital texts and images, are transformed in the context of digital data analysis and machine learning.

During the course, we have planned small exemplary exercises, and we provide brief introductions as a starting point for the exercises. You’ll gain insight into how to use Orange to collect data and create structure in large collections of text.

We’ll cover important concepts such as embedding, vectorization, and distance calculation, which are fundamental in machine learning, text, and data mining.
